**Your world of expertise**
The overall requirement of the post is to provide administrative support to Met Office Executive Directors. Much of the work will be required to meet tight deadlines; it will involve careful planning, managing competing priorities and require utmost discretion.
You will liaise with colleagues of all levels, both internally and externally, including key customers, stakeholders and our Owner to support the Executive. The EAs of the Executive work as a team, providing support and cover for each other as necessary.
**Your key duties**
- Developing and managing relationships with Directors to understand their motivations, needs and priorities.
- Managing the Directors’ diaries to ensure that their time is focused and prioritised.
- Liaising with others to ensure the Directors have the appropriate briefing and documentation for meetings, visits, and events.
- Organising and co-ordinating travel and accommodation, ensuring it adheres to relevant policies.
- Handling communication and correspondence on behalf of your Director when appropriate.
- Undertaking specific individual tasks and projects for your Director.
- Providing support to other members of the Executive when their EAs are absent or have a high workload.
- First point of contact for some key customers and stakeholders, both internal and external.
